Can SHA-1 be reversed? ›
Hash functions such as MD5 and SHA-1 are one-way functions, which means that they are designed to be irreversible. It is not possible to reverse or decrypt a hash function to obtain the original input data.
Is SHA-1 still valid? ›
NIST formally deprecated use of SHA-1 in 2011 and disallowed its use for digital signatures in 2013, and declared that it should be phased out by 2030.

How to change certificate from SHA1 to SHA256? ›
You have to perform the following steps :
- Backup your PKI.
- Upgrade the Hash of cryptographic provider to SHA 256 by running the following command : Certutil -setreg ca\csp\CNGHashAlgorithm SHA256.
- Renew the root certificate to generate new one with SHA256.
How do I verify Sha in Windows? ›
Windows
- Press Windows+R to open the Run box.
- Type cmd and click OK.
- The Command Prompt window will open.
- Run the following command: certutil -hashfile C:\file\path\my_file.exe SHA256. ...

What is the disadvantage of SHA-1 algorithm? ›
SHA-1 can easily create collisions, making it easier for attackers to get two matching digests and recreate the original plaintext Compared to SHA-1, SHA-2 is much more secure and has been required in all digital signatures and certificates since 2016.
How was SHA-1 broken? ›
What just happened? Google publicly broke one of the major algorithms in web encryption, called SHA-1. The company's researchers showed that with enough computing power — roughly 110 years of computing from a single GPU for just one of the phases — you can produce a collision, effectively breaking the algorithm.
Does SHA-1 require a key? ›
SHA1 doesn't have a concept of keys at all. It's just a hash function.
